How to read Kenmore model numbers?
For Kenmore appliances, we read the model number as a full identifier that tells us the product family and, often, the original manufacturer. On Kenmore side-by-side refrigerators like model 10652552100, the first three digits (106) are the prefix we use to identify the manufacturing source, and the remaining digits narrow down the exact design and parts.
Where to find the model and serial label
On Kenmore refrigerator model 10652552100, the manual indicates the model and serial number label is located on the inside wall of the refrigerator compartment. Use the exact model number from that label when ordering parts or looking up diagrams in the 10652552100 owner's manual.
- Open the fresh food (refrigerator) door
- Look along the inside side walls near the crisper area
- Check near the top side walls by the light housing
- Write down the full model number and serial number
- Record the purchase date for service history
How the number is typically structured
Kenmore model numbers are usually read left to right.
| Section | Example (10652552100) | What it tells you |
|---|---|---|
| Prefix | 106 | Manufacturer prefix used for parts lookup |
| Base model | 525521 | Core design series |
| Suffix/variation | 00 | Version, color, or engineering change |
Why it matters for parts and troubleshooting
Kenmore often sold similar-looking refrigerators with different internal components (ice maker, water inlet valve, defrost system, door gasket). Using the full model number helps us match the correct replacement part the first time.
If you are diagnosing a display or control issue on a Kenmore 106-prefix refrigerator, using the correct model also helps you reference the right troubleshooting information, including the Kenmore 106 model refrigerator error codes guide.

What causes a Coldspot 10652552100 to stop cooling?
A Kenmore 10652552100 side-by-side refrigerator stops cooling when cold air cannot circulate (blocked vents, fan or defrost-related airflow restriction) or when the controls are off or need a reset. Start with the airflow and control checks in the 10652552100 owner's manual.
Most common causes to check first
- Air vents blocked by food packages (prevents cold air movement between freezer and refrigerator)
- Doors not closing tightly or opened frequently (warm air intrusion)
- Large warm food load (needs several hours to pull temperatures down)
- Controls set incorrectly for room conditions
- Control reset needed after a power interruption
Quick troubleshooting steps (in order)
- Clear vents: Remove items in front of the freezer bottom vent and the refrigerator top vent.
- Confirm the unit is ON: If your control panel has ON/OFF, press and hold ON/OFF for 2 seconds.
- Reset electronic controls: Turn the refrigerator OFF, wait 30 seconds, then turn it ON.
- Allow stabilization time: After turning on or adjusting settings, wait 24 hours for temperatures to stabilize.
- Listen for airflow: You should hear the evaporator fan moving air and the condenser area moving warm air out.
What the symptoms usually point to
| Symptom | Most likely direction | What to do next |
|---|---|---|
| Freezer cold, refrigerator warm | Airflow/venting issue | Clear vents; check for frost buildup and fan operation |
| Both sections warm | Power/control or sealed system issue | Verify controls, reset, confirm compressor and fans run |
| Cooling improves with doors closed | Door seal or usage pattern | Reduce door openings; check gaskets and alignment |
Parts that commonly relate to “not cooling” airflow problems
If frost buildup is restricting airflow, these defrost parts are often involved:
- Refrigerator defrost bi-metal WPW10225581 (helps control and protect the defrost circuit)
- Refrigerator heater WP2323198 (melts frost off the evaporator so air can pass)
Why it matters
This model cools by producing cold air in the freezer and moving it through vents into the refrigerator section. When vents are blocked or frost builds up, the temperature controls cannot regulate properly and cooling performance drops.

What is the cubic foot of my Kenmore refrigerator model 10652552100?
Your Kenmore side-by-side refrigerator model 10652552100 has a total capacity of about 21.9 cubic feet. This is the overall interior volume (fresh food plus freezer) and is the key number to use when comparing similar Kenmore 106-series refrigerators.
How to confirm the capacity for your exact unit
We recommend checking the model and rating label and the documentation for your refrigerator.
- Look for the model/serial label inside the fresh food compartment (typically on an interior side wall).
- Match the full model number 10652552100 exactly.
- Use the capacity figure when shopping for bins, shelves, and storage accessories.
- Keep the documentation handy for feature and control details.
For model-specific reference, use the 10652552100 owner's manual.
What “21.9 cu. ft.” means in practical terms
Capacity is a volume measurement, not a guarantee of usable space. Shelves, the ice maker, and door bins reduce how much you can comfortably store.
| Measurement | What it describes | Why you care |
|---|---|---|
| Total capacity (cu. ft.) | Fresh food + freezer volume | Comparing refrigerator sizes |
| Usable storage | Space after shelves/bins/ice maker | Real-world grocery fit |
| Installation clearance | Space around the cabinet | Airflow, door swing, water line room |
Why it matters
Knowing the cubic feet helps us size your refrigerator correctly for kitchen planning and storage expectations. It also helps when troubleshooting cooling complaints, since overpacking can restrict airflow.

What's the average lifespan of a Kenmore refrigerator?
Most Kenmore refrigerators last 10 to 15 years. For a Kenmore 10652552100 side-by-side refrigerator, regular care (cleaning, good door sealing, and fixing cooling or ice maker issues early) is what most often determines whether it lands closer to 10 years or keeps running longer.
Typical lifespan ranges (what we see most often)
- Average: 10 to 15 years
- Often achievable with good maintenance: 15 to 20 years
- Shortened lifespan is common when: condenser coils stay dirty, door gaskets leak, or the sealed system runs hot and long
| Appliance type | Typical lifespan | What usually ends it first |
|---|---|---|
| Side-by-side refrigerator (like model 10652552100) | 10 to 15 years | Cooling system strain, airflow problems, defrost failures |
| Sealed refrigeration system components | 15+ years | Overheating, low airflow, long run times |
Maintenance that extends life the most
We recommend focusing on the items your manual calls out under cleaning and refrigerator care. See the 10652552100 owner's manual.
- Clean condenser coils and keep airflow clear around the cabinet
- Keep door gaskets clean so doors seal without sticking or leaking
- Set temperatures correctly (avoid over-cooling)
- Replace failed defrost parts promptly if you see heavy frost buildup
- Address water and ice issues early to prevent leaks and ice jams
Why it matters
A refrigerator that runs with poor airflow or a weak door seal cycles longer and runs hotter. That extra run time increases wear on key components like the compressor, evaporator fan, and defrost system, which is the fastest path to early failure.

Which Kenmore refrigerators are made by Whirlpool?
Many Kenmore refrigerators are built by Whirlpool, especially models with a 106 prefix (including Kenmore 10652552100). The most reliable way to confirm the manufacturer is to check the model prefix and the ID tag information listed in the 10652552100 owner's manual.
Quick way to identify Whirlpool-built Kenmore refrigerators
Use these checks first; they work even if the badge only says “Kenmore.”
- Look at the model number prefix on the rating label (usually inside the fresh food section).
- Kenmore model prefix 106 indicates a Whirlpool-built refrigerator.
- Compare the full model number on the tag to your paperwork and the 10652552100 owner's manual.
- If you are ordering parts, match by model number first, then confirm by part ID.
- Whirlpool-built Kenmore units commonly share Whirlpool-style parts such as an ice maker, water inlet valve, and defrost components.
Common Kenmore manufacturer prefixes (refrigerators)
These prefixes are a practical shortcut for identifying who built the unit.
| Kenmore model prefix | Common manufacturer | What it means for parts |
|---|---|---|
| 106 | Whirlpool | Many parts cross to Whirlpool designs |
| 253 | Frigidaire/Electrolux | Different part families than 106 |
| 795 | LG | Different electronics and fitment |
Why it matters (parts and troubleshooting)
Manufacturer matters because internal designs vary by maker, even when the refrigerator looks similar. For example, a Whirlpool-built Kenmore 106 model often uses Whirlpool-style ice maker and water system layouts; that affects diagnosis and which replacement parts fit.
If you are troubleshooting ice production or water dispensing on this model, a common Whirlpool-built component to check is the refrigerator inlet valve W10408179 (it controls water flow to the ice maker and dispenser).
